Hydesville’s water damage risk is shaped by its northern California location and distinctive environmental factors. Annual rainfall averages about 28.2 inches, slightly below the typical U.S. range of 30 to 40 inches, but this average masks periods of intense precipitation driven by atmospheric rivers—powerful storm systems that funnel massive moisture inland. These events frequently overwhelm local drainage and roofing systems, causing flooding and leaks that test the resilience of homes here.
The region’s rugged terrain and history of wildfires add complexity. Burned landscapes, stripped of vegetation, amplify runoff during rains, triggering mudslides that can damage foundations and lower-level structures. This wildfire-to-flood sequence has become a recurrent cycle, contributing to Hydesville’s designation as a very high flood risk zone. Nearly 25 federally recognized water-related disasters in Humboldt County attest to the persistent challenge posed by these environmental dynamics.
Roof leaks during heavy storms are a common household hazard in Hydesville, particularly for older constructions with aging shingles or compromised flashing. Unlike regions with severe freeze-thaw cycles, Hydesville’s mild winters reduce burst-pipe incidents, but the threat of prolonged moisture exposure persists, promoting mold growth in poorly ventilated spaces. In Hydesville, where heavy rainstorms and flooding are recurrent, the first two days after discovering water damage are critical for limiting long-term harm. Immediate safety checks should focus on electrical hazards—standing water contacting outlets or appliances demands caution and power shutdowns to prevent shock or fire. Structural integrity must also be assessed quickly, as saturated walls and ceilings may weaken and pose collapse risks.
Next, halting the water source is paramount. Whether it’s a cracked water heater tank leaking into a basement or a malfunctioning sump pump failing to remove floodwater, stopping inflow prevents further saturation. Containment measures such as deploying waterproof barriers or redirecting water away from the foundation can reduce spread. At this stage, documenting damage with detailed photos and videos is essential for insurance claims and future restoration planning.
Hydesville’s humid environment accelerates mold growth, which can begin within 48 hours under moist conditions. Homeowners should remove salvageable items like dry clothing and electronics quickly but avoid extensive cleanup that might disturb contaminated materials or hidden moisture. Leaving thorough drying and remediation to trained specialists can prevent recurring problems and protect indoor air quality. Humboldt County, encompassing Hydesville, ranks notably high in water-related emergency events, with 25 federally recognized incidents documented over recent decades. This count surpasses the national average for counties, which typically ranges between 8 and 12 such declarations, signaling a region with acute vulnerability. Flooding events dominate the record, accounting for 20 of these emergencies, underscoring local susceptibility to severe storms and runoff.
Two hurricane-related disasters also punctuate the history, a reminder that while direct tropical impacts are rare this far north, remnants of Pacific storms can intensify rainfall and flooding. Since 2010 alone, eight water emergencies have been declared, demonstrating an accelerating trend aligned with climate variability and increased precipitation intensity. The most recent federal disaster declaration in 2023 confirms that these threats are ongoing, not relics of a distant past.

Many Hydesville homeowners might assume water damage repairs are prohibitively expensive, but local data reveals a more nuanced picture. Damage severity divides broadly into three categories: minor, moderate, and major, with cost estimates reflecting the complexity and scale of required work. Minor incidents—such as a small leak from an aging dishwasher hose that wets a kitchen floor—typically range from $1,500 to $6,500. Moderate damage, perhaps involving a significant roof leak causing drywall saturation across multiple rooms, starts near $6,500 and can reach $19,400.
For severe catastrophes, like flooding from a failed sump pump combined with foundation seepage, costs climb substantially, ranging from about $19,400 to $64,600. This upper tier represents approximately 13.2% of the median home value in Hydesville, which sits near $490,836. Although the sticker shock is real, it’s important to contextualize these figures against the area’s median household income of $96,827. A major restoration costing $64,600 equates to roughly eight months of income, highlighting the financial weight but also the significant value of protecting such an investment.
Local cost multipliers, reflecting labor market conditions and material availability in this rural community, contribute to expenses about 29% higher than the national average. For instance, sourcing skilled plumbers to repair corroded supply lines in a 1970s-era home or hiring specialists to remediate mold after a roof leak involves premium charges. Picture a Hydesville home built in the early 1970s with original galvanized steel water supply pipes. Over decades, mineral buildup and corrosion narrow these lines, increasing the likelihood of leaks or bursts. With a median construction year around 1971, many homes are now more than 45 years old, entering a phase where plumbing components, roofs, and waterproofing materials commonly degrade. This aging stock presents distinct vulnerabilities to water intrusion and damage.
Single-family homes constitute nearly 74% of the local housing market, with multi-unit residences and mobile homes comprising smaller shares. Mobile and manufactured dwellings, representing about 7.7%, often face unique challenges such as lower elevation, less robust foundations, and more limited insulation, which can exacerbate flooding impacts and complicate moisture control. Shared walls and plumbing in the 18.4% multi-unit housing also introduce risks of water migration between units, leading to complex damage scenarios requiring coordinated remediation efforts.
Older roofing materials, combined with Hydesville’s periodic heavy rains, increase leak risk, especially around windows and skylights where seals may fail.
